Where the irradiance (ambient light level) is the sole or major component in the provocation of light aver-sion, then the ipRGC system is likely to play a major role, because this is the only system in the retina that can signal irradiance directly.

WebSep 23, 2024 · Since its discovery, six subtypes of ipRGC have been described, each contributing to various image-forming and non-image-forming functions such as circadian photoentrainment, the pupillary light reflex, the photic control of mood and sleep, and visual contrast sensitivity. WebRecovering Lumen-Nazi. intrinsically photosensitive Retinal Ganglion Cells (ipRGC): These are the cells on the retina in the eye that report to the master clock in the brain. Unlike the rod and cone cells on the retina of the eye that allow us to enjoy sight, these cells are believed to contribute little or nothing to sight. The very premise of this contest speaks … try catch in jenkinsWebSep 20, 2024 · The ipRGCs exhibit their peak sensitivity at 480 nm. There is some evidence that patients with blepharospasm reported the best relief of photophobia with the FL-41 lens, which blocks wavelengths around 480 nm [ 55 ].
